KA-BAR E.P.T. Available N.O.W.

KA-BAR’s latest piece is another Allen Elishewitz collaboration, the aptly-named Elishewitz Pocket Tool or EPT. This is an EDCable fixed blade with sensible cutting geometry and some unique features for a fixie,

One thing we like to do here at KnifeNews HQ (in between shareholder meetings, lavish team retreats, and puttering around the world in a plane from the KN fleet) is highlight any trends in the industry – just for fun, really. And when it comes to knife world trends, the EDC fixed blade is an interesting one, because, while it hasn’t exploded in the way that, say, flipper knives did 10 years ago, it has been a very stable sector of the market, with new models rolling out, if not all the time, than at least often enough to keep fans happy.

You don’t often see a pocket clip on a fixed blade

EDC fixed blades vary widely in size – not unlike folders, we suppose, but because they do not, y’know, fold, their overall size is much more of a consideration. Thus, some EDC fixies are carried on the belt like a larger knife would be – but with the EPT, Elishewitz had his sights set on pocket carry and designed accordingly. The EPT’s drop point blade is 2.5 inches long – ample room for many of life’s daily chores, and bolstered by the inherent strength of a fixed blade. The steel, by the way, is drop forged 425HC, as is the case with all of the recent drop forged knives in KA-BAR’s lineup.

The EPT’s handle profile? Simple and pure as can be. But there is an interesting feature here that plays into the EDCability of this little fixed blade. Elishewitz and KA-BAR have outfitted the EPT with a reversible, loop over wire pocket clip; with the sheath over the blade the entire thing can be carried in much the same manner as a folder. The finger ring on the butt end can help with grip while the EPT is in use, but also provides a nice method of quick retrieval when it’s stowed away. The total weight on the EPT is listed at 3.2 oz.

It is available now.
